The system-B is treated as bath that surrounds system-A in the middle. Our focus is to learn how the entanglement entropy of a bath pair system changes as a function of its size. The total size of systems A and B taken together is kept fixed in this process. It is found that for strip shaped systems the bath entropy becomes maximum when respective system sizes follow Fibonacci type critical ratio condition.
